@font-face{font-family:Euclid Circular A;src:url(/_next/static/media/Euclid-Circular-A-Bold.debf64bb.ttf);font-weight:bolder}@font-face{font-family:Euclid Circular A;src:url(/_next/static/media/Euclid-Circular-A-SemiBold.ce55cb81.ttf);font-weight:700}@font-face{font-family:Euclid Circular A;src:url(/_next/static/media/Euclid-Circular-A-Regular.ab5669bb.ttf);font-weight:400}@keyframes CompaniesScreen_up__ev_By{0%{transform:translateY(2rem);opacity:0}to{transform:translateY(0);opacity:1}}.CompaniesScreen_box-video__LW_vr{width:100vw;padding:0 1.6rem;border-radius:1.6rem;overflow:hidden;aspect-ratio:16/9}@media only screen and (min-width:1024px){.CompaniesScreen_box-video__LW_vr{padding:0;width:1000px;margin:3.2rem auto 0}}@media only screen and (min-width:1601px){.CompaniesScreen_box-video__LW_vr{width:1200px}}@media only screen and (min-width:1920px){.CompaniesScreen_box-video__LW_vr{width:1600px}}.CompaniesScreen_box-video__LW_vr .CompaniesScreen_video-content__wOmVI{width:100%}.CompaniesScreen_box-video__LW_vr iframe{width:100%;height:100%;border:none!important}.CompaniesScreen_companiesWrapper__4uIaF .companies-container{max-width:100%;padding:0 1.6rem;margin:0 auto}@media only screen and (min-width:1280px){.CompaniesScreen_companiesWrapper__4uIaF .companies-container{overflow:unset;max-width:1600px;padding:0 5.6rem}}.CompaniesScreen_companiesWrapper__4uIaF .companies-container{margin-bottom:9rem}@media only screen and (min-width:1280px){.CompaniesScreen_companiesWrapper__4uIaF .companies-container{padding-left:8rem!important;padding-right:8rem!important}}.CompaniesScreen_companiesWrapper__4uIaF .companies-container .companies-title{font-size:4rem;margin-top:4rem;animation:up .5s ease-in-out}@media only screen and (min-width:1280px){.CompaniesScreen_companiesWrapper__4uIaF .companies-container .companies-title{max-width:90rem;margin-top:14rem;font-size:6.4rem}}.CompaniesScreen_companiesWrapper__4uIaF .companies-container .companies-description{margin:3.2rem 0 10rem;font-size:2rem;animation:up .5s ease-in-out;color:hsla(0,0%,6%,.7)}@media only screen and (min-width:1280px){.CompaniesScreen_companiesWrapper__4uIaF .companies-container .companies-description{width:70rem;font-size:2.8rem}}.CompaniesScreen_companiesWrapper__4uIaF .companies-container .companies-ecosystem-wrapper{background-color:#fff;padding:4px}.CompaniesScreen_companiesWrapper__4uIaF .companies-container .companies-ecosystem-wrapper .companies-ecosystem{display:grid;grid-template-columns:1fr;grid-gap:1px;position:relative;z-index:0;background-color:#fff}@media only screen and (min-width:768px){.CompaniesScreen_companiesWrapper__4uIaF .companies-container .companies-ecosystem-wrapper .companies-ecosystem{background-color:#ebebeb;grid-template-columns:repeat(2,1fr)}}@media only screen and (min-width:1280px){.CompaniesScreen_companiesWrapper__4uIaF .companies-container .companies-ecosystem-wrapper .companies-ecosystem{background-color:#ebebeb;grid-template-columns:repeat(3,1fr)}}.CompaniesScreen_companiesWrapper__4uIaF .companies-container .companies-ecosystem-wrapper .companies-ecosystem .item-eco-wrapper{aspect-ratio:1/1;width:100%;border-top:1px solid #ebebeb}.CompaniesScreen_companiesWrapper__4uIaF .companies-container .companies-ecosystem-wrapper .companies-ecosystem .item-eco-wrapper:first-child{border-top:none}@media only screen and (min-width:768px){.CompaniesScreen_companiesWrapper__4uIaF .companies-container .companies-ecosystem-wrapper .companies-ecosystem .item-eco-wrapper{border-top:none}}.CompaniesScreen_companiesWrapper__4uIaF .companies-container .companies-ecosystem-wrapper .companies-ecosystem .item-eco-wrapper--coming{pointer-events:none}.CompaniesScreen_companiesWrapper__4uIaF .companies-container .companies-ecosystem-wrapper .companies-ecosystem .item-eco-wrapper .item-eco{display:flex;align-items:center;flex-direction:column;justify-content:center;text-align:center;width:100%;height:100%;padding:0 1.6rem;cursor:pointer;transition:all .3s;position:relative;z-index:0;animation:up .5s ease-in-out}@media only screen and (min-width:1280px){.CompaniesScreen_companiesWrapper__4uIaF .companies-container .companies-ecosystem-wrapper .companies-ecosystem .item-eco-wrapper .item-eco{padding:0 2.4rem}}.CompaniesScreen_companiesWrapper__4uIaF .companies-container .companies-ecosystem-wrapper .companies-ecosystem .item-eco-wrapper .item-eco .img-logo{width:4.8rem;height:auto;position:absolute;top:40%;left:50%;transform:translate(-50%,-50%);z-index:-1;transition:all .3s}@media only screen and (min-width:1280px){.CompaniesScreen_companiesWrapper__4uIaF .companies-container .companies-ecosystem-wrapper .companies-ecosystem .item-eco-wrapper .item-eco .img-logo{width:9.6rem}}.CompaniesScreen_companiesWrapper__4uIaF .companies-container .companies-ecosystem-wrapper .companies-ecosystem .item-eco-wrapper .item-eco--name{font-size:2rem;margin:6rem 0 1.2rem}@media only screen and (min-width:1280px){.CompaniesScreen_companiesWrapper__4uIaF .companies-container .companies-ecosystem-wrapper .companies-ecosystem .item-eco-wrapper .item-eco--name{margin:8rem 0 1.2rem;font-size:2.8rem}}.CompaniesScreen_companiesWrapper__4uIaF .companies-container .companies-ecosystem-wrapper .companies-ecosystem .item-eco-wrapper .item-eco--content{font-size:1.6rem;color:rgba(27,27,27,.6);max-height:0;overflow:hidden;opacity:0;transition:all .5s}@media only screen and (min-width:1280px){.CompaniesScreen_companiesWrapper__4uIaF .companies-container .companies-ecosystem-wrapper .companies-ecosystem .item-eco-wrapper .item-eco--content{font-size:2rem}}.CompaniesScreen_companiesWrapper__4uIaF .companies-container .companies-ecosystem-wrapper .companies-ecosystem .item-eco-wrapper .item-eco:hover{background-color:#f6f6f6}.CompaniesScreen_companiesWrapper__4uIaF .companies-container .companies-ecosystem-wrapper .companies-ecosystem .item-eco-wrapper .item-eco:hover .img-logo{opacity:0}.CompaniesScreen_companiesWrapper__4uIaF .companies-container .companies-ecosystem-wrapper .companies-ecosystem .item-eco-wrapper .item-eco:hover .item-eco--name{margin-top:0}.CompaniesScreen_companiesWrapper__4uIaF .companies-container .companies-ecosystem-wrapper .companies-ecosystem .item-eco-wrapper .item-eco:hover .item-eco--content{max-height:40rem;opacity:1;transition:max-height 1s,opacity .5s}@media only screen and (min-width:768px){.CompaniesScreen_companiesWrapper__4uIaF .companies-container .companies-ecosystem-wrapper .companies-ecosystem>*{background-color:#fff}}